Yes, I know about creating a function but I'm wondering if I can hook
into the already-existing Windows API function for it. Currency
formatting is quite complicated (much more than just storing a
currency "symbol") and Windows has already done the leg work - I just
need to see gain access to the API function for it.

The reasons are complicated but suffice it to say that currency
formatting is one area that ReportMan (reportman.sourceforge.net) is
lacking in. It's really not the job of a database to do this stuff but
I'm left with either getting SQLite to do it on the fly or adding
another "formatted" text field for each currency field already in the
database.
